Y907 MGY is a 2001 Ford Galaxy in Blue with a 1,998c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.
Across all 2001 Ford Galaxy models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.0% with a typical mileage of 97,508 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ford Galaxy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 102,272 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y907 MGY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Galaxy typ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 25 years old, this Ford Galaxy is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
